I thought about the 954 Blade when I got my K8 750, same sort of reasons (well, cost mainly, but also power is about the same). Insurance looked around the same from the rough checks I did online.

I love the look of the 954, too. I went for the 750 in the end, partly cos I can (not a good reason, I know!), partly for the warranty, and partly for the extra spangly bits like radial brakes, (probably) sharper handling, etc. Obviously it will hold more value, too.

I honestly dont think theres much between them, Peak BHP isnt far off being the same, but IIRC the blade has more Torque.

The only other thing to factor in is the Honda build quality over the Suzuki. My GSXR isnt to bad, its lasted much better than my SV did, but then it doesnt get ridden over winter.

I like that shape blade and I dont think you'll be disappointed whichever one you plump for, but best way of finding out is to get a test ride on both so you can compare them.
